Features Using Time Service
The following features can be set in each time mode (day/lunch/break/night):
a)
Destination of incoming trunk calls (DIL/DID/DDI/MSN) (
b)
Destination of the Intercept Routing (
c)
Queuing Time Table for incoming call distribution groups (
d)
Overflow destination for incoming call distribution groups (
e)
Destination of incoming doorphone calls (
f)
PBX operator (
g)
COS for TRS/Barring and for Trunk Access
h)
Outgoing Message (OGM) for Timed Reminder (
i)
Intercept time for Intercept Routing—No Answer (
and for DISA Intercept Routing—No Answer (
[Programming Examples of DID/DDI Table and DIL Table]
DID/DDI table can be programmed for each DID/DDI number, and a tenant (Time Table)
number is assigned to each DID/DDI number. DIL table can be programmed for each
trunk, and a tenant (Time Table) number is assigned to each trunk.
